Importance of Monitoring Blood Sugar Levels in Cats

Monitoring blood sugar levels is crucial for cats, especially those with diabetes. Unmanaged diabetes can lead to severe complications, including blindness, kidney disease, and nerve damage. Regular blood glucose monitoring helps prevent these complications and improves the overall quality of life for diabetic cats. A cat blood sugar monitor is a vital tool for managing feline diabetes, allowing cat owners to track their cat's blood sugar levels and make informed decisions about treatment.

Normal blood sugar levels in cats typically range from 60 to 120 mg/dL. However, diabetic cats may experience blood sugar levels that are significantly higher or lower than this range. A cat blood sugar monitor helps cat owners identify these fluctuations and adjust their cat's treatment plan accordingly. By regularly monitoring blood sugar levels, cat owners can help prevent complications and improve their cat's overall health and well-being.

The risks associated with unmanaged diabetes in cats are significant. Diabetic cats are at risk of developing secondary health problems, such as urinary tract infections, skin infections, and dental disease. Additionally, unmanaged diabetes can lead to a range of systemic problems, including kidney disease, heart disease, and nerve damage. By using a cat blood sugar monitor, cat owners can help mitigate these risks and ensure their cat receives the best possible care.

How a Cat Blood Sugar Monitor Works

A cat blood sugar monitor is a device that measures the level of glucose in a cat's blood. The monitor typically consists of a glucose meter, test strips, and a lancing device. To use the monitor, cat owners must first obtain a blood sample from their cat, usually by pricking the cat's ear or paw pad with the lancing device. The blood sample is then placed on a test strip, which is inserted into the glucose meter. The meter measures the level of glucose in the blood sample and displays the result on a screen.

Benefits of Using a Cat Blood Sugar Monitor

Using a cat blood sugar monitor offers several benefits for diabetic cats and their owners. One of the primary benefits is improved diabetes management. By regularly monitoring blood sugar levels, cat owners can identify trends and patterns, enabling them to make informed decisions about insulin therapy and diet. This can help prevent complications and improve the overall quality of life for diabetic cats.

Another benefit of using a cat blood sugar monitor is the convenience and ease of use of home monitoring. Cat owners can take an active role in managing their cat's diabetes, reducing the need for frequent veterinary visits. Home monitoring also allows cat owners to track their cat's blood sugar levels in real-time, enabling them to respond quickly to any changes or fluctuations.

Choosing the Right Cat Blood Sugar Monitor

Choosing the right cat blood sugar monitor can be a daunting task, especially for cat owners who are new to diabetes management. There are several factors to consider, including accuracy, ease of use, and compatibility with different types of test strips. Cat owners should also consult with their veterinarian to determine the best monitor for their cat's specific needs.

One of the most critical factors to consider when choosing a cat blood sugar monitor is accuracy. The monitor should be able to provide accurate and reliable results, even in the presence of interfering substances such as lipemia or hemolysis. Cat owners should look for monitors that have been validated for use in cats and have a high degree of accuracy.

Another essential factor to consider is ease of use. The monitor should be simple to operate, even for cat owners who are not familiar with diabetes management. Look for monitors with intuitive interfaces, clear instructions, and minimal steps required to obtain a reading. Additionally, consider monitors with features such as automatic coding, which can help reduce errors and improve accuracy.

Tips for Effective Use of a Cat Blood Sugar Monitor

To get the most out of a cat blood sugar monitor, cat owners should follow several tips. First, it's essential to obtain accurate blood samples, which can be challenging, especially for cats that are sensitive or resistant to the procedure. Cat owners should follow the manufacturer's instructions and consult with a veterinarian if difficulties arise.

Another tip is to maintain a monitoring schedule, which can help cat owners track their cat's blood sugar levels over time. This can help identify trends and patterns, enabling cat owners to make informed decisions about treatment. Cat owners should also keep a record of their cat's blood sugar levels, which can be helpful in tracking progress and identifying any changes or fluctuations.

Common Challenges and Troubleshooting

Despite the benefits of using a cat blood sugar monitor, there are several common challenges and issues that may arise. One of the most common challenges is inaccurate readings, which can be caused by a range of factors, including incorrect technique, interfering substances, or equipment malfunction. Cat owners should consult with their veterinarian if they experience any difficulties or inaccuracies.

Another common challenge is test strip errors, which can be caused by incorrect handling or storage of the strips. Cat owners should follow the manufacturer's instructions for handling and storing test strips, and consult with their veterinarian if they experience any difficulties.
